Casting mold capable of reducing casting slag holes

By introducing a filter screen, cylindrical riser, and locating pin into the casting mold, combined with overflow holes and spring buffers, the problems of slag holes and porosity in cast iron parts were solved, improving the surface quality and hoisting stability of the castings and reducing the scrap rate.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of casting mold technology, and more specifically to a casting mold for reducing slag holes in castings. Background Technology

[0002] Cast iron is a general term for alloys mainly composed of iron, carbon, and silicon. In these alloys, the carbon content exceeds the amount that can be retained in the austenite solid solution at the eutectic temperature. Items cast from molten iron are collectively called cast iron parts. Due to various factors, defects such as porosity, pinholes, slag inclusions, cracks, and pits often occur.

[0003] In the cast iron production process, slag holes and porosity are common in castings. Originally, filter screens were used in the gating system to prevent slag buildup in the mold cavity, filter molten iron, and improve its quality. However, for special products, such as ductile iron disc valves, the filtration effect of these screens is insufficient, leading to problems in the finished product.

[0004] The surface has very serious air slag, resulting in a very high rate of waste after processing. Utility Model Content

[0025] Refer to the instruction manual appendix Figure 1-5 This utility model provides a casting mold for reducing slag porosity in castings, including a casting mold 1, wherein the casting mold 1 is provided with functional components for reducing slag porosity in castings on its exterior.

[0026] like Figure 1 As shown, the functional component includes two filter screens 2 on the top of the casting mold 1, and a cylindrical riser 3 is provided on one side of the casting mold 1 corresponding to the filter screen 2. Two positioning pins 4 are provided at the bottom of the filter screen 2, and the bottom end of the positioning pins 4 is installed inside the cylindrical riser 3. Multiple overflow holes 5 are provided at intervals on the outside of the casting mold 1.

[0027] The operator fixes the positioning pin 4 at the cylindrical riser 3 on the casting mold 1, and then positions the filter screen 2 through the positioning pin 4. The bottom end of the positioning pin 4 is fixed to the lower side of the cylindrical riser 3, which achieves the effect of covering the cylindrical riser 3 with the filter screen 2. This makes the molten iron flow smoothly during the casting process, and the slag blocking effect of the filter screen 2 is obvious. It also makes it easier for the cast iron parts to separate from the cylindrical riser 3. The quality of the cast iron parts is greatly improved, thus improving product quality and yield.

[0028] To facilitate the hoisting of casting mold 1, such as Figure 1-4As shown, the casting mold 1 has grooves 6 on both sides. A smooth rod 7 is installed inside the groove 6, and sliders 8 are sleeved on both ends of the smooth rod 7. A connecting rod 9 is installed on the side of the slider 8 away from the groove 6. An internally threaded tube 10 is externally threaded to the end of the connecting rod 9 near the slider 8. An internally threaded clamping plate 11 is externally threaded to the end of the internally threaded tube 10. An externally threaded tube 12 is externally threaded to the end of the connecting rod 9 away from the slider 8. An externally clamping plate 13 is externally threaded to the end of the externally threaded tube 12 near the internally threaded tube 10. A insertion tube 14 is installed on the side of the externally threaded tube 12 near the internally threaded tube 10. An opening groove 15 is opened on the side of the internally threaded tube 10 corresponding to the insertion tube 14.

[0029] The operator attaches the chain to the connecting rods 9 on both sides of the casting mold 1, placing the chain between the outer clamping plate 13 and the inner clamping plate 11. The operator then moves the slider 8 outward along the slide groove 6 and the smooth rod 7, causing the connecting rods 9 on both sides of the casting mold 1 to move synchronously, thus tensioning the chain. The operator then grasps and rotates the inner clamping plate 11, causing the internally threaded tube 10 to rotate and move inward along the connecting rod 9, allowing the internally threaded tube 10 to extend into the slide groove 6. At this point, the inner clamping plate 11 contacts the outer surface of the casting mold 1, achieving the desired tension. The slider 8 is clamped and fixed together with the light rod 7, thereby fixing the connecting rod 9. Then, the operator holds the outer clamping plate 13 and rotates it, which drives the external threaded tube 12 to move inward along the connecting rod 9 and drives the insertion tube 14 to be inserted into the opening slot 15, thus separating the iron chain. Then, the outer clamping plate 13 is rotated inward to clamp and fix the iron chain, thus fixing and limiting the iron chain. Then, the iron chain is connected to the external crane, so that the casting mold 1 can be lifted by the external crane, which improves the lifting stability, is simple to operate, and has high stability.

[0030] To mitigate the impact of the casting mold 1 falling, such as Figure 5As shown, the bottom of the casting mold 1 has multiple spaced grooves 16. A spring 17 is installed at the top of the inner cavity of the groove 16, and a pressure plate 18 is installed at the bottom of the spring 17. The bottom end of the pressure plate 18 extends to the bottom of the casting mold 1. Due to the elasticity of the spring 17, when the casting mold 1 falls and contacts the ground, the pressure plate 18 will contact the ground first. The spring 17 will absorb the impact during the fall, preventing excessive impact from damaging the casting mold 1 and ensuring the integrity of the casting mold 1. Since positioning plates 19 are installed on both sides of the top of the pressure plate 18, and a positioning groove 20 is opened on the side of the groove 16 corresponding to the positioning plate 19, the end of the positioning plate 19 away from the pressure plate 18 extends into the positioning groove 20. The cooperation between the positioning plate 19 and the positioning groove 20 can limit the displacement of the pressure plate 18, ensuring the stability of the pressure plate 18 during displacement and preventing the pressure plate 18 from tilting or shifting during displacement.
